A Bamini Tamil Typing Practice Book is an essential resource for anyone looking to master the traditional typewriter-style layout, which remains a standard in Tamil Nadu and Sri Lanka for professional document preparation. Core Content of a Practice Book

A comprehensive Bamini practice PDF typically covers several key stages to build muscle memory and speed:

Keyboard Layout & Finger Mapping: Visual diagrams showing which English keys correspond to Tamil vowels (Uyir), consonants (Mei), and combined letters (Uyirmei).

Basic Letter Drills: Initial lessons focusing on home-row characters, gradually moving to the top and bottom rows.

Special Character Combinations: Guides on how to use the "Shift" key and specific modifiers (like the Pulli or Aytham marks) to form complex Tamil characters.

Word & Sentence Exercises: Progressive drills starting with simple 2-letter words and advancing to full paragraphs and sample official documents (e.g., rental agreements or government forms). Why Use the Bamini Layout?

Legacy Efficiency: Based on the original Tamil typewriter layout, it is often faster for professional typists than phonetic (Transliteration) methods.

Universal Support: While Bamini is a "legacy" non-Unicode font, it is widely supported across software like MS Word, Photoshop, and InDesign for high-quality print work.

Professional Standard: It is the preferred layout for many government exams and technical typewriting certifications in the region. Tamil and English Typing Practice Guide | PDF - Scribd Level 1: Character Recognition (Home Row) Target: Type

The Bamini Tamil Typing Practice Book (often found as a PDF) is a foundational resource for anyone looking to master the traditional keyboard layout popular in Sri Lanka and among early Tamil digital typists. The Story of Bamini Typing

The Bamini layout was born from necessity. Before standardized Unicode typing (like Tamil99), the Tamil language needed a way to adapt to the standard English QWERTY keyboard. The Bamini system was designed based on the Tamil Typewriter keyboard, mapping complex Tamil characters—vowels, consonants, and their combinations—to specific Latin keys.

Using a practice book, learners follow a structured journey:

Vowels and Consonants: You start by memorizing single-key mappings, such as 'f' for 'ப' and 'j' for 'ர'.

Character Combinations: The real challenge—and the focus of most PDF guides—is learning to combine keys to form syllables. For instance, typing 'jkpo;' results in the word 'தமிழ்'.

Speed and Accuracy: Practice books provide rows of repetitive exercises, moving from simple letters to full paragraphs to build muscle memory. Essential Bamini Resources
